On Fri, Mar 11, 2011 at 11:18 AM, Jeff Hoogland <jeffhoogl...@linux.com> wrote: > On Fri, Mar 11, 2011 at 11:05 AM, C Anthony Risinger <anth...@extof.me> wrote: >> On Thu, Mar 10, 2011 at 8:03 PM, Jeff Hoogland <jeffhoogl...@linux.com> >> wrote: >>> >>> Anyone know how to get alt+tab window switcher working in Illume profile >>> by >>> default? The "window: next" in keybindings does not appear to be there >>> by >>> default. >> >> i dont know how to do it by default, but it can be done manually by >> decrypting the profile config via eet, enabling the module, and >> enabling keybindings. maybe you can automate this on install or alter >> the profile before distribution (i dont know the wizard/initial setup >> well enough to know what works); there could be a more straightforward >> way. > > Alt-tab is it's own module?
ah you're right, the original one is built in, but it's still an option in the profile config. the newer one that is a module works pretty good, but i can't get it to move the mouse around as i alt+tab; that's why i still use the built in one (i actually make the window 0x0 ... i use the moving pointer as a visual cue to the selected window). if enabled, i think the default key binding for that is ctrl+alt+tab or something along that line.
